Want more jobs like this?GetjobsinBeaverton, ORdelivered to your inbox every week.

Want more jobs like this?

GetjobsinBeaverton, ORdelivered to your inbox every week.

Get Jobs

DescriptionIn this role, you will: Write SoC and CPU directed and random tests Debug issues pre-silicon or post-silicon Develop and maintain system-level SW platform Lead SW development and execution plans of SoC projects Work with designers and architects to accomplish validation goals Engaging with other teams at Apple to develop validation strategies based on product needsMinimum QualificationsBachelor’s degree in software engineering or related field with 10 years of experience.Preferred QualificationsSOC and CPU knowledgeMicro-architectureMemory hierarchyInterrupt and DMAClock and Power Gating.System level understanding.Experience with SoC bringupExperienced C/C++ and Assembly language programmerExpertise in Embedded programming with an understanding of hardware-software interfacesKnowledge of Hardware and Software debug tools and methodsExperience with scopes is a plusAdditional RequirementsMoreApple is an equal opportunity employer that is committed to inclusion and diversity. We take affirmative action to ensure equal opportunity for all applicants without regard to race, color, religion, sex, sexual orientation, gender identity, national origin, disability, Veteran status, or other legally protected characteristics. Learn more about your EEO rights as an applicant.